Tuesday #2:

Which expression is equivalent to 4 + 6(ac + 2b) + 2ac?

a. 4 + 8ac + 12b b. 4 + 10ab + 2ac

c. 4 + 12abc + 2ac d. 12ac + 20b

Friday:

If the area of a rectangle has to be greater than 28 square units, which of the following could be the possible dimensions of that rectangle?

a. 2 x 10 b. 3 x 9

c. 4 x 6 d. 8 x 4
